Road 4611 to Roaring River Campground section whitewater kayaking, rafting, and paddling information.
CLASS III-IV 3 miles
The beautiful scenery of Clackamas County and the playfulness of the water are reasons enough to come here and paddle. This stretch of Roaring River is 3 miles long and has been rated as a class III-IV section by American Whitewater. This stretch is short so you'd better be prepared to walk your kayak back to put-in a few times. All the water falling down from the sky makes Roaring River a wet place; December is the month that gets the most rain while July is the month with the least amount of precipitation. The Narrows is
a perfect site to have a look at nearby; if the weather is nice, you can go for a hike along the Dry Ridge Trail. All through the long summer days at Roaring River temperatures are mostly in the 70's, and the nighttime is a little chillier of course, regularly in the 50's. All through the winter highs are commonly in the 40's; overnight lows all through the wintertime for Roaring River tend to be in the 30's.
